    Per BBB website, the BBB rating was based on:

    Customer Complaint History The company's size, volume of business and number of transactions may have a bearing on the number of complaints received by the BBB. The complaints filed against a company may not be as important as the type of complaints, and how the company has handled them. The BBB generally does not pass judgment on the validity of complaints filed. Number of complaints processed by the BBB in the last 36 months: 10 in the last 12 months: 3 Complaints Concerned: Advertising Issues (2 complaints) 2 Resolved Delivery Issues (3 complaints) 2 Resolved 1 Delayed Resolution Refund Practices (2 complaints) 1 Resolved 1 Company did not respond Repair Issues (3 complaints) 2 Delayed Resolution 1 Company did not respond
